This week the National Crawford Roundtable reviews last night's elections in Virginia and New Jersey, and the World Series. With an amazing win for Republicans in Virginia, and the count too close to call in the New Jersey Governor's election, the guys discuss how this will affect upcoming elections. Also, the Roundtable talks about the Atlanta Brave's World Series win and the irony of the Series having been moved from Georgia to Colorado over Georgia's voter integrity law.
